NO SUCH THING AS A LOW VIBRATION...

If you are feeling sad today, or fear is moving in you, or uncertainty, or even shame, you are not in a 'low vibration' (despite what your self-help guru may tell you).  You are not sick or broken or unenlightened or far from healing (despite what your therapist may tell you). You are not 'trapped in your ego' or stuck in the 'separate self' (despite what your spiritual teacher may tell you). You are not being negative, and you don't need to be fixed (despite what your own mind may tell you). 

Friend, please know that your feeling is not a mistake, because it's LIFE moving in you, and life can't be a mistake, ever.

You are just feeling what you are feeling, that's all.  It's a feeling state playing out on the vibrantly alive movie screen of presence, that's all.

It's a manifestation of presence, a child of presence, an expression of presence and a call to presence, that's all.

It's not a problem that requires a solution or a band-aid. It's a sacred and precious part of you.

You've been blessed by a feeling today; you've been chosen as its home; don't run away from such a truly precious gift.

UNBREAKABLE

You do not heal from trauma, and nobody heals you either. You simply reconnect with that sacred place in yourself that was never traumatised, never broken, never damaged in the first place; your true Self, absolute and ever-present, innocent and free.

It is not a destination; it is You, alive and awake in the moment.

Know yourself as the Absolute, and let all thoughts and feelings move through you, however intense or uncomfortable. The forms pass, they always pass, and You remain.

You are not broken; you are Unbreakable.

WHEN LOVE CRACKS YOU OPEN

Love does not always feel safe because love is pure potential and pure presence and in pure presence every feeling and impulse is welcome, however gentle, however painful, however inconvenient, however fierce.

So when you let someone matter to you and you let yourself matter to someone and you are not ruled by fear your heart will have no choice but to crack to the hugeness of love and you will not be able to control the results and that's why the ego cannot love.

Safe, unsafe. Happy, sad. Certain, uncertain. Afraid, fearless. Fragile, powerful. Worthy, worthless, and everything in between. There is so much life now trying to fill you up, and you can barely contain it all. You are full of life, penetrated by life, pregnant with life.

They lied to you about love, you see, they said it was always supposed to feel good and warm and happy, they said it was something you'd be given, something you'd have to earn, or deserve, they said it was all butterflies and angels and light, but really it was always you, naked, raw and alive, cracked, whole, vulnerable, shaky but real, inhaling a cosmos, exhaling euphoria and the darkness and the grief and the joy of humanity and sometimes not knowing what the hell you're doing or how you're still alive.

Good. Breathe. All is unfolding beautifully, here. Love is not only gain, it is also loss. The beloveds will die and the loved ones will vanish, but love will not. She will simply make you rise, you see, and fall again, and wonder again if you will ever rise. She will open you and close you and break you and humble you and laugh at your childhood fantasies of love.

But it is all natural, and it is all for you. You will come full circle before long, back to yourself, the Origin. You were only ever seeking your own Heart, and its multitude of reflections.

Love is here. Love is always here. Somewhere between the euphoria and the darkness she found you. And the very ground you stand on is blessed, and you are safe once more.

So cry, laugh, shake, vomit, doubt the ground; you will never be abandoned by the Heart.

PERMISSION TO BE... AVERAGE

It's okay to be average! To do your best and know that it's good enough. To fail. To try and fall flat on your face. To be imperfect. To be adequate, unspecial, and not the greatest.

In all cases, you are loveable, and miraculous as you are. Your human limitations and imperfections are beautiful and perfect in the eyes of the Universe. Take the pressure off yourself to be the biggest and the best, the most successful and the most loved, and bless yourself for being exactly what you are.

Realise that this radical self-love has nothing to do with 'giving up' or 'settling for less'; it's actually the basis of a joyful, liberated and abundant life.

Be average, and dance into the miracle.
